Preheat oven to 450 degrees Fahrenheit.
2
Peel and slice bananas into 2-inch chunks. Place in a bowl with coconut sugar, 1/2 tablespoon cinnamon powder, and a tablespoon olive oil. Mix until bananas are well coated.
3
Place in a foil wrapped baking sheet. Roast for 20 minutes. Remove from oven and set aside. Cool for about fifteen minutes.
4
Place roasted banana, medjool dates, coconut milk, water, salt, maple syrup, and 1 tablespoon cinnamon in a blender. Pulse until smooth.
5
Transfer ice cream mix into a large bowl. Cover with a plastic wrap, and refrigerate for 2-3 hours. Fully cooling the ice cream mixture now will make for better ice cream later.
6
Transfer cooled mixture into an ice cream maker, following the manufacturers instructions churn until ice cream, looks like a thick smoothie.
7
Transfer to a sealed container and freeze. Let ice cream thaw 10-15 minutes before serving.
